Primula Close is in Shirebrook, Mansfield and in Bolsover district. NG20 8EZ is located in the Shirebrook South elect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Bolsover. This postcode has been in use since 1999-12-01.

Safety

Is Primula Close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Primula Close was 44.4 per 1,000 residents, which is 50.4% lower than the Langwith average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Primula Close has the 9th lowest crime rate of 24 local areas in Langwith and the 81st lowest crime rate of 249 local areas in Bolsover .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 35.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 81.1%.
